What Is a Floral Christian Cross Religious Svg?

At its simplest, a Floral Christian Cross Religious Svg is a vector file that combines the shape of a Christian cross with decorative floral elements. The flowers can range from delicate vines and leaves to more structured blossoms such as roses, lilies, or wildflowers woven around or within the cross. Because it is an SVG (Scalable Vector Graphic), the image can be resized without losing quality, making it useful for everything from small icons to large printed banners.

What makes this style distinct is the integration of nature motifs with the cross. Instead of a plain, rigid silhouette, the floral elements soften the geometry and often add layers of meaning. Flowers have long been associated with concepts like resurrection, new life, purity, and the beauty of creation. A Floral Christian Cross Religious Svg, therefore, carries both the central Christian symbol and a rich visual language of growth and renewal. This dual symbolism appeals to many people who want a design that feels both reverent and organic.

How Does It Compare with Other Cross Styles?

To understand where a Floral Christian Cross Religious Svg fits best, it helps to place it alongside other common cross graphic types. While no single style is universally better, each has strengths that align with different contexts.

Plain or Minimalist Cross SVGs

A plain cross SVG is exactly what it sounds like: a clean, unadorned outline or solid shape. These are ideal when you need a straightforward, universally recognized symbol without extra visual noise. For example, if you are designing a simple memorial card or a small stamp for official church correspondence, a minimalist cross may be the most readable and respectful choice. The tradeoff is that it offers no additional visual interest or thematic depth. A Floral Christian Cross Religious Svg, by contrast, adds warmth and detail that can make a design feel more personal or celebratory.

Ornate or Celtic Cross SVGs

Ornate crosses, including Celtic crosses with intricate knotwork or Gothic styles with heavy detailing, are another alternative. These often carry strong cultural or historical associations. A Celtic cross, for instance, may resonate more deeply with someone who has Irish heritage or a specific liturgical tradition. The Floral Christian Cross Religious Svg occupies a middle ground: it is more decorated than a plain cross but generally less rigid than a Celtic knot design. The floral patterns tend to feel more natural and less formal, which can be an advantage in casual or nature-themed settings.

Illustrated or Scene-Based Cross Graphics

Some religious SVGs include full scenes, such as a cross on a hill at sunrise or surrounded by a landscape. These are highly contextual and work well for storytelling or dramatic presentations. However, they can be too busy for small applications or for situations where you need the cross itself to remain the primary focus. A Floral Christian Cross Religious Svg stays centered on the cross as the main subject, using flowers as an accent rather than a competing scene. This makes it more versatile across different formats and sizes.

Tradeoffs and Limitations to Consider

No design choice is without tradeoffs, and the Floral Christian Cross Religious Svg has several limitations worth weighing before you commit.

Complexity may not suit all uses. For very small applications—such as a tiny icon on a website favicon or a small stamp on a business card—the delicate floral details can become muddled or indistinguishable. In those cases, a simpler cross silhouette will remain clear. Similarly, if you need high-contrast black-and-white printing on inexpensive paper, the fine lines of floral elements may not reproduce well.

Potential for mismatch with traditional or formal worship settings. Some congregations or denominations prefer imagery that is more traditional, austere, or focused solely on the cross itself. A floral cross may feel too decorative or even distracting in a context that values simplicity and solemnity. It is always wise to consider the expectations of the audience or the liturgical environment.

Variation in artistic quality. Because many designers and platforms offer Floral Christian Cross Religious Svg files, the quality can vary significantly. Some designs are carefully crafted with balanced proportions and elegant botanical details, while others may look clunky, overly busy, or poorly proportioned. You need to evaluate individual files rather than assuming all floral crosses are equally well-made.

Licensing and originality concerns. Many free or inexpensive SVGs come with licenses that restrict commercial use, require attribution, or limit how you can modify the design. If you are creating products for sale or for a church with a larger budget, investing in a premium or custom design may be necessary to avoid legal issues and to ensure uniqueness.

Realistic Examples to Guide Your Thinking

Consider a church planning its Easter outreach campaign. The team wants to create a series of banners, an invitation card, and a social media square. A Floral Christian Cross Religious Svg in soft pastel colors could tie all these pieces together visually, providing a cohesive look that feels joyful and seasonal. If the same church were designing a permanent sign for the sanctuary wall, a more subtle and durable interpretation—perhaps with carved wood or stained glass—might be more appropriate than a printable SVG.

Another example: a small business owner who makes handmade greeting cards for Christian holidays might use a Floral Christian Cross Religious Svg on Easter cards. The floral elements add a handcrafted warmth that appeals to customers looking for something more personal than mass-produced cards. However, if the same business owner decides to expand into children’s products, a simpler, more cartoon-like cross graphic might be better suited to that audience.

In each case, the decision comes down to matching the style to the context, the audience, and the practical constraints of production.
